Akihiro Motoki ccaaf8cbb9 Fix regressions in unit_tests.sh during pytest mirgation
The pytest migration patch introduced a couple of regression in
tools/unit_tests.sh:

* We no longer cannot run a specific test explicitly
  (per python file, per test class, per specific test).
  Per module like openstack_dashboard, openstack_auth and horizon
  is the only possible way after the pytest migration.
* openstack_dashboard tests outside of openstack_dashboard/test/
  are not looked up when a subset is specified.

This commit restores the orginal behavior.

pytest uses a different way to specify tests.
We cannot use the style of python modules like
"openstack_auth.tests.unit.test_policy.PolicyLoaderTestCase.test_policy_file_load"
and we need to specify tests like file paths [1].

Horizon (OpenStack Dashboard)

Horizon is a Django-based project aimed at providing a complete OpenStack Dashboard along with an extensible framework for building new dashboards from reusable components. The openstack_dashboard module is a reference implementation of a Django site that uses the horizon app to provide web-based interactions with the various OpenStack projects.

Building Contributor Documentation

This documentation is written by contributors, for contributors.

The source is maintained in the doc/source directory using reStructuredText and built by Sphinx

To build the docs, use:

$ tox -e docs

Results are in the doc/build/html directory
